Ethical Conflicts and Discussions in Emergency Medical Practice
The specific problems encountered by medical ethics in emergency clinical practice are very complex,among which healthy doctor-patient relationship and patient-centered medical ethics are the cornerstones.Medical work revolves around maximizing the improvement of patients'disease outcomes,striving to achieve the greatest possible well-being for patients and their families,and attending to their emotional needs,all without compromising the safety of physicians'practice.The medical treatment itself is complex and professional,and the patient cases are in different scenarios,with different people,families,and ideas,so the specific diagnosis and treatment actions are bound to be different,and there is no completely unified standard.This paper presents four typical cases for ethical discussion,in order to offer a framework for thinking through the complex ethical problems encountered in clinical practice.
